For new users, I think that Mandrake is an easy distrobution to use, however,
by the spec of these computers, it would be too resource hungry without using
a more powerful server I think.
Lets look at exactly what they might be doing, and what software that's linux
bases is available to do this.
Word processing with clip art, spell checker, and ability to read MS word
documents. -- Star Office? Open Office?, hancom office?, koffice?,
abiword?.
Excel / powerpoint / publications. Apps?
Suring the internet / email. -- Netscape?, Mozilla, Opera, konquer, galeon,
pine, kmail, evolution.
Printing -- will need good printer support.
Any other concepts of the things they will be doing?
I see that for finding a solution, we are going to need consider first off, is
this possible? I personally, have not found any of the office type
applications to run well on low powered machines. My personal consideration
would put Star Office, koffice, mozilla, out of the picture from the start,
because they all have huge memory footprints.
Second, what versions of linux have good support for printers, and other
hardware restraints. Followed by how they can run the applications.
Maybe we should consider looking at QNX as well, because of it's fairly good
performance for lower spec computers.

> > On Mon, 2002-07-15 at 15:59, Tom Peck wrote: Hi Rob
> >
> > When you say 'Pentium with 64MB memory' do you mean Pentium first
> > generation 75Mhz - 150Mhz machines?
> >
> > I have successfully setup Debian Woody on a Pentium 133Mhz -
> > it's rather
> > slow when running programs locally (like mozilla), but using it as a
> > terminal type machine works fine when connected to a decent server
> > system (mine connects to a P3 700, running Gnome2 + GDM).
> >
> > What sort of software will be needed on the systems? I'd recommend
> > Debian as a fairly easy to install low resource requiring distro.
> >
